Copy protection in the AI world?
This Q from Quora asks,
How can businesses use AI-generated content without risking someone else using it for free?
I’ve seen businesses try a combination of JavaScript blocking, copy-paste protection, and disallowing GPTBot in robots.txt.
These help, but they aren’t the solution.
If someone is determined enough, they will scrape your content word-for-word.
Fighting that is a game of whack-a-mole.
It's a constant waste of energy.
Instead, you need a mindset shift.
Focus on building Authority.
Think about it this way: If a random blog with zero credentials copies a Healthline article word-for-word, which one do you trust?
Healthline.
Every time.
It’s the same content.
Different context.
It’s not just about what is said, but who is saying it.
You wouldn’t take brain surgery advice from a random person on the street.
You’d listen to the surgeon.
In an AI-driven world, your content is a commodity.
Your authority is your moat.
People can steal your words.
But they can’t steal your reputation.
